25 | Licensing Program Analyst (LPA) Amy Strother conducted an unannounced Case Management Inspection in regard to a written unusual incident report (UIR) submitted to Community Care Licensing (CCL) on 07/25/22. LPA met with Jeanette Boehm.
On 07/21/22 Licensee Jeanette Boehm (L1) reported by telephone to the Child Care On Duty Officer that on 07/19/22, Staff 1 (S1) picked up Child 1 (C1) and carried her to the hand washing line, scratching C1’s underarm, leaving a mark. It was reported by L1 that while C1 was crying, S1 told C1, “Waa, Waa, Waa, stop your crying.” The written report stated that L1 terminated Staff 1's (S1’s) employment after watching the incident on the facilities camera footage. L1 submitted video footage of the incident to CCL on 07/25/22. A photo was taken of C1’s underarm on 07/19/22. The photo shows a red scratch mark with broken skin. The photo was submitted to CCL on 07/26/22.
L1 stated that no other staff person witnessed the incident. The UIR stated that C1 told Staff 2 (S2) that S1 hurt her. S2 observed the scratch on C1’s underarm and took a photo of it. S2 informed L1 and C1’s mother about the incident on 07/19/22. L1 stated in a telephone conversation with LPA Strother on 08/09/22 that she became aware of S1 saying, “Waa, Waa, Waa, stop your crying” to C1 when viewing the video footage. The incident occurred between 11:49am and 11:51am.
During today's visit, LPA observed 3 staff in the toddler play ground with 7 toddler age children, and 4 staff with 9 preschool children inside the preschool room.
The following violation of the California Code of Regulations, Title 22; Division 12, were cited: see LIC 809-D. Appeal Rights were provided.
LPA Strother informed licensee Jeanette Boehm that this report dated 08/15/22 documents one Type A citation which shall be posted for 30 consecutive days as there is an immediate risk to the health, safety, and personal rights of children in care.
